Understanding Bi-Fold Doors
Before diving into the repair process, it's vital to comprehend the elements of a bi-fold door. Bi-fold doors include multiple panels that fold together, enabling them to slide along a track. The main elements consist of:
Panels: These are the specific sections of the door that fold and slide.Track: The horizontal or vertical course along which the panels move.Rollers: Small wheels attached to the top and bottom of each panel, enabling them to move efficiently.Hinges: Connect the panels to each other and to the frame.Handles: Used to open and close the doors.Modification Screws: Allow for fine-tuning the alignment of the panels.Common Issues and DIY Fixes
Sticking Doors
Cause: Dust, dirt, or particles in the track can cause the doors to stick.Service: Clean the track with a vacuum or a soft brush. Use a silicone lubricant to the rollers to make sure smooth movement.
Misaligned Panels
Trigger: Over time, the panels can end up being misaligned due to wear and tear or incorrect installation.Solution: Adjust the alignment screws situated at the top and bottom of the panels. Turn the screws clockwise to raise the panel and counterclockwise to decrease it.
Broken Rollers
Trigger: Rollers can break or break, triggering the doors to jam or not slide at all.Service: Replace the broken rollers with brand-new ones. Ensure the new rollers are the same size and type as the old ones.
Loose Hinges
Trigger: Hinges can become loose gradually, causing unsteady panels.Option: Tighten the hinge screws. If the screws are removed, utilize longer screws or fill the holes with wood filler before reinserting the screws.
Damaged Panels
Cause: Panels can end up being harmed due to impact or wear.Service: For small damage, you can use wood filler or touch-up paint. For substantial damage, consider replacing the whole panel.When to Call a Professional

Q: How much does bi-fold door repair cost?A: The expense of bi-fold bifold door stuck repair can differ depending upon the degree of the damage and the parts that require to be replaced. Simple repairs, such as cleaning up the track or adjusting the positioning, might cost around ₤ 50 to ₤ 100. More complex repairs, such as replacing rollers or panels, can vary from ₤ 100 to ₤ 300 or more.

Q: Can I repair a bi-fold door myself?A: Many minor issues can be addressed with DIY solutions, such as cleaning the track or changing the positioning. Nevertheless, for more intricate repairs, it's best to seek advice from a professional to ensure the task is done correctly and safely.

Q: How long does bi-fold bifold door repairs repair take?A: Simple repairs can be finished in a couple of hours, while more complex repairs might take a complete day or longer. The duration will depend upon the degree of the damage and the availability of replacement parts.
